This is a fairly complete set of 25 cursors designed to be easy to spot on any background. They're all animated, in rainbow colors, most with outlines of black and white.
Standard Windows pointers are tiny and easy to lose on a 1600x1200 monitor, and standard "large" Windows pointers are ugly. This is the first time I've created mouse pointers. I included some of my earlier versions as alternates. "Alternates" are not quite as highly visible, except for the "busy" cursor.
When Microsoft decided 32x32 was a good maximum size for cursors, and made their standard cursors smaller than maximum, screen resolutions were lower, and they were big enough. Not any more.
I wanted to share this set online for others with high screen resolutions who have the same problem I did, and these may also be useful for people with vision problems. Also to thank RealWorld Graphics for providing this nice free editor -- I didn't want to buy one, when I only intended to make this one set.
Update 1: Added 04c (busy) with semi-transparent grey in empty parts of the hourglass instead of completely transparent.
Update 2: Added 03a (work background) with semi-transparent fill in hourglass, like 04c.
